Imagine never losing track of that crucial email, forgotten website, or fleeting conversation again—Microsoft's newly unveiled Recall feature promises exactly that, transforming how we interact with Windows 11 PCs. Announced as a flagship capability for upcoming Copilot+ PCs, this AI-powered tool continuously captures snapshots of your screen, creating a searchable photographic memory of your digital life. By leveraging advanced neural processing units (NPUs) in Qualcomm's Snapdragon X Elite chips and future Intel and AMD silicon, Recall processes everything locally on-device, indexing activities from app usage to voice calls. Microsoft claims this creates an "eidetic memory" for your computer, allowing natural-language searches like "Find the blue dress Mom sent last week" to instantly surface relevant moments.
How Recall Rewires Windows Search
At its core, Recall operates through three technical layers:
- Continuous Visual Capture: Takes encrypted snapshots every five seconds while active, storing them in a local database.
- Optical Character Recognition (OCR) & AI Analysis: On-device NPUs extract text, images, and contextual metadata without cloud processing.
- Semantic Search Index: Builds a relational map of user activities, linking files, apps, and timelines for contextual retrieval.
Unlike traditional search tools indexing file names or browser history, Recall reconstructs digital experiences visually. During demos, searching "presentation with green charts" retrieved exact PowerPoint slides, while "voice call about project budget" surfaced meeting timestamps. Microsoft emphasizes privacy by design—data never leaves the device, requires Windows Hello authentication, and excludes DRM-protected content or private browsing sessions.
The Copilot+ PC Revolution
Recall isn't standalone; it's the star of Microsoft's Copilot+ initiative, demanding unprecedented hardware:
| Requirement | Specification | Purpose |
|----------------------|-----------------------------------------|----------------------------------|
| NPU Performance | 40+ TOPS (Trillion Operations/Second) | Real-time AI processing |
| Storage Encryption | BitLocker XTS-AES 256-bit | Secure local data storage |
| Authentication | Windows Hello Enhanced Sign-in Security | Tamper-proof access control |
| Minimum RAM | 16GB LPDDR5x | Snapshot buffer management |
These specs position Recall as exclusive to next-gen Copilot+ devices like the Surface Laptop 6 and Dell XPS 13, launching June 18. Early benchmarks show Snapdragon X Elite chips processing Recall workloads 20× faster than x86 counterparts while sipping power—crucial for all-day productivity.
Productivity Supercharger or Privacy Pandora’s Box?
Strengths:
- Contextual Rediscovery: Finds information traditional search misses, like unsaved workflows or transient data.
- Offline Intelligence: Eliminates cloud latency/dependency—ideal for travelers or sensitive environments.
- Multimodal Queries: Understands image, text, and temporal relationships simultaneously.
Independent tests by Windows Central confirm near-instant results for complex searches, with NPUs reducing CPU load by 95% versus software-based AI. For creatives and researchers drowning in data, Recall could save hours weekly.
Risks:
- Local ≠ Invisible: Snapshots reside unencrypted during active sessions until locked. A Verge analysis noted physical access could expose data via hacking tools.
- Consent Complexity: Recall activates by default on Copilot+ PCs; disabling requires diving into system settings. Digital rights group EFF warns this "opt-out" model risks covert surveillance.
- False Sense of Security: Microsoft admits malware with admin rights could access the database—a concern echoed by CERT/CC vulnerability analysts.
Industry Ripples and Alternatives
Recall’s local-first approach contrasts sharply with cloud-dependent rivals like Google’s "Memory" or Rewind AI. While Apple’s on-device intelligence shares philosophical parallels, it avoids persistent visual logging. Microsoft’s bet hinges on users prioritizing convenience over absolute privacy—a gamble reflecting broader industry tensions.
